Dr Macmanus Chinenye Ndukwu is a professor and researcher at Michael Okpara University of Agriculture Umudike with interest in technologies and process parameters for developing efficient processing techniques and equipment for value addition to biomaterial. Currently, he develops models, numerical simulations of coupled heat and mass transfer, energy and exergy analysis, and process parameter evaluation. He works in solar and convective drying, biomass and bioenergy valorization, evaporative cooling, and development of crop processing machines. He was awarded the best researcher in the College of Engineering and second runner-up as the best researcher at Michael Okpara University of Agriculture Umudike in 2024. He is listed among the top 2% scientists in the world according to a study conducted by the University of Stanford for Elsevier in 2023. He is a member of the Nigerian Institution of Agricultural Engineers and a registered Engineer with the Council for the Regulation of Engineering Practice in Nigeria.
